Script Irded 5 is a light, normal width, high contrast, upright, very short x-height font.

A flowing script with smooth, rounded strokes and pronounced loop terminals. Stroke contrast is evident, with slender connecting strokes and thicker downstrokes, giving a calligraphic rhythm. Letterforms are slightly bouncy with variable letter widths and generous curves; capitals are larger and more decorative, often featuring swashes and curled entry/exit strokes. The lowercase shows compact bodies with tall ascenders and long, expressive descenders, while spacing stays open enough for the shapes to breathe despite the intricate forms.
Well-suited to display sizes where its swashes and contrast can be appreciated—such as wedding stationery, greeting cards, boutique branding, packaging accents, and pull quotes. It works best in short phrases, names, and headings rather than dense paragraphs, where the flourishes and tight inner spaces could reduce clarity.
The overall tone is graceful and personable, blending formal script cues with an informal, handwritten charm. Its looping flourishes and lively rhythm suggest celebration, affection, and a touch of playfulness rather than strict formality.
The design appears intended to deliver a polished handwritten signature feel with romantic flourishes and a legible, contemporary smoothness. It aims to provide expressive capitals and lively rhythm for decorative, personality-forward typography.
Distinctive curls appear on many terminals (notably in capitals and letters like g, y, and z), creating a recognizable silhouette. Numerals follow the same handwritten logic, with simple forms softened by slight curvature and occasional hooked finishes.
